No Power Outages Planned in Ukraine on April 12, Says Ukrenergo
The National Energy Company Ukrenergo reported that there will be no power outages in Ukraine on Sunday, April 12. The announcement was made via Facebook, ensuring that electricity consumption restrictions are not planned for any region.

What Happened
The National Energy Company Ukrenergo stated on April 12 that there are no planned power outages across Ukraine for that day. The company shared this information in a Facebook post, reassuring consumers that electricity consumption will remain unrestricted.
Key Details
Ukrenergo has encouraged citizens to conserve energy during high-demand periods. The peak hours identified are from 18:00 to 22:00 when electricity usage typically surges. While no outages are scheduled, the company emphasizes the importance of managing energy use during these times.
Prior to this announcement, Prime Minister Yuliia Svyrydenko held a meeting with Ukrenergo leadership and other officials to review the current status of Ukraine’s power system. This gathering showcases ongoing efforts by government and energy sector officials to maintain stability in the energy supply amidst fluctuating demand.

Background
The energy situation in Ukraine has been under scrutiny due to various external pressures and internal demands. Previous power outage schedules have been implemented during periods of high consumption, notably in winter months or during peak demand.
This latest communication reflects the company’s ongoing management of resources and efforts to mitigate consumer impacts during times of heightened energy need. By urging responsible use, Ukrenergo aims to prevent potential strain on the power grid.
In recent months, energy policies have been increasingly discussed at government levels, indicating a proactive approach to ensuring reliable electricity for residents. The recent meeting led by Prime Minister Svyrydenko demonstrates a commitment to addressing energy management and aligns with broader efforts toward energy independence and efficiency in Ukraine.
